Do not install unused systemd service : alsa-store/restore 49/82549/1 accepted/tizen_3.0.m2_mobile accepted/tizen_3.0.m2_tv accepted/tizen_3.0.m2_wearable tizen_3.0.m2 tizen_3.0_tv accepted/tizen/3.0.m2/mobile/20170105.023703 accepted/tizen/3.0.m2/tv/20170105.024021 accepted/tizen/3.0.m2/wearable/20170105.024329 accepted/tizen/3.0/common/20161114.110411 accepted/tizen/3.0/ivi/20161011.053515 accepted/tizen/3.0/mobile/20161015.032227 accepted/tizen/3.0/tv/20161016.003351 accepted/tizen/3.0/wearable/20161015.080329 accepted/tizen/common/20160811.145700 accepted/tizen/ivi/20160812.010639 accepted/tizen/mobile/20160812.010707 accepted/tizen/tv/20160812.010616 accepted/tizen/unified/20170309.034908 accepted/tizen/wearable/20160812.010551 submit/tizen/20160810.075454 submit/tizen/20160811.023523 submit/tizen_3.0.m2/20170104.093752 submit/tizen_3.0_common/20161104.104000 submit/tizen_3.0_ivi/20161010.000000 submit/tizen_3.0_ivi/20161010.000010 submit/tizen_3.0_mobile/20161015.000000 submit/tizen_3.0_tv/20161015.000000 submit/tizen_3.0_wearable/20161015.000000 submit/tizen_unified/20170308.100411
authorSeungbae Shin <seungbae.shin@samsung.com>
Thu, 4 Aug 2016 03:54:12 +0000 (12:54 +0900)
committerSeungbae Shin <seungbae.shin@samsung.com>
Thu, 4 Aug 2016 03:54:51 +0000 (12:54 +0900)
[Version] 1.0.28-3
[Profile] All
[Issue Type] Security

Change-Id: I1a4b74c3d6b5621df7f92a51146e834f1f215f5c

packaging/alsa-utils.spec

index 6f25d44..24a20b6 100644 (file)
@@ -1,6 +1,6 @@
 Name:           alsa-utils
 Version:        1.0.28
-Release:        2
+Release:        3
 License:        GPL-2.0+
 Summary:        Advanced Linux Sound Architecture (ALSA) utilities
 Url:            http://www.alsa-project.org/
@@ -8,8 +8,6 @@ Group:          Applications/Multimedia
 Source0:        ftp://ftp.alsa-project.org/pub/utils/%{name}-%{version}.tar.bz2
 Source1001:     alsa-utils.manifest
 BuildRequires:  libasound-devel
-BuildRequires:  systemd-devel
-%systemd_requires
 
 %description
 This package contains command line utilities for the Advanced Linux Sound
@@ -37,8 +35,7 @@ export CFLAGS+=" -fPIC -pie"
     --disable-xmlto \
     --disable-alsamixer \
     --disable-alsatest \
-    --with-udev-rules-dir=/lib/udev/rules.d \
-    --with-systemdsystemunitdir=%{_unitdir}
+    --with-udev-rules-dir=/lib/udev/rules.d
 
 %__make %{?_smp_mflags}
 
@@ -48,16 +45,6 @@ mkdir -p %{buildroot}/var/lib/alsa
 
 %remove_docs
 
-%preun
-%systemd_preun alsa-store.service alsa-restore.service
-
-%post
-%systemd_post alsa-store.service alsa-restore.service
-
-%postun
-%systemd_postun alsa-store.service alsa-restore.service
-
-
 %files
 %manifest %{name}.manifest
 %{_bindir}/*
@@ -66,8 +53,3 @@ mkdir -p %{buildroot}/var/lib/alsa
 %{_datadir}/alsa/*
 %{_datadir}/sounds/*
 /lib/udev/rules.d/90-alsa-restore.rules
-%{_unitdir}/*.service
-%{_unitdir}/basic.target.wants/alsa-restore.service
-%{_unitdir}/basic.target.wants/alsa-state.service
-%{_unitdir}/shutdown.target.wants/alsa-store.service
-%dir /var/lib/alsa